Hey people with children, so how do you keep these animals warm at night for camping. Kim's too young for a sleeping bag (Suffocation hazard) - 8 months. It's gonna be 40s. I could mangle the dog's sleeping bag into a baby sized sleep sack. Is that what you guys did too?
Title: Re: Master's of Mud Rendezvous 2018
Post by: Brad Young on April 14, 2018, 09:16:49 PM
Hi Laura -- This is Vicki. We've used various methods. One is to use a regular [warm] sleeping bag, but tie it off half-way down (belt, rope, bandana) so the warmth stays around the baby. Extra pad below, blanket over all. Or cuddle her in with you in your bag (at 8 mos., that's probably your best bet). Got two bags that zip together? All 3 of you. Or make a nest with bags below you, opened, and blankets above. Put her in warm jammies and a hat, of course. If she's an "active sleeper" like our youngest (she was known to actually crawl into my shirt WITH me) use your clothing bags/climbing packs/suitcases/stuffsacks to wall the two of you into a smaller area so she won't get too far away. And you sleep on the outside, against the tent wall. It's kinda short notice, but I was able to find really thick fleece one-piece jammies that worked well (Columbia?). Then when I found that the fleece picked up all the detritus the child crawled thru in camp, I added a set of rain gear over the top of that. Good luck!

I will second everything Vicky said about sleeping arrangements for kids.  2 and under have done really well in fleece footie pj’s and co-sleeping in a double bag.

I’ve also used a larger tent with a folding cradle/rocker and a bunch of blankets.  Or even just a nest of blankets on the ground.  Kids are shockingly adaptable. Especially when roasted marshmallows are involved.

Older kids get sleeping bags and a large wall between then to keep the peace.
